Abstract:
Energy transition and green innovation have appeared as new hopes for environmental impact due to human activity, which has destroyed biodiversity and increased environmental degradation. Therefore, developed and emerging economies are focusing on green innovation and energy transition to tackle the environmental impact. Thus, this study was initiated to provoke a meaningful relationship between energy transition, economic growth, trade, green innovation, and good governance to measure the role of concerning factors in achieving environmental sustainability. For this objective, dynamic econometric approaches such as cointegration, heteroskedastic OLS estimation using GMM (HOLS-GMM), AMG, and Driscoll–Kraay were implemented to estimate the Asian dataset between 1990 and 2022. The result indicates that concerning factors have a significant influence on environmental impact. The findings specify that a 1% rise in the energy transition and green innovation will influence the environment by 0.0517% and 3.051%, respectively. Further, AMG and Driscoll–Kraay validate the findings of HOLS-GMM. The robust tests indicate that the factors, which are concerning, significantly impact environmental sustainability. Consequently, the energy transition, trade, and green innovation significantly contribute to attaining ecological sustainability in the long term, and the Sustainable Development Theory prevails in the economy. Thus, innovative policy implications, including energy transition, green innovation, trade, and economic growth, are required to make Asia prominent in achieving environmental sustainability via implementing sustainable and green technologies and clean energy sources.
